Handover note, Edda to Rowan, for the security review of the Fernpress markdown pipeline. Quick summary: raw input goes through the Saxifrage parser, then our sanitizer strips scripts, event handlers, and anything not on the tag allowlist before rendering. The sketchy part is the legacy embed shortcode handler — it predates the sanitizer and I never fully audited it, so please poke at that first. Fuzzing results from last month are attached to the ticket. The threat model and sanitizer config are documented on the internal page here.

runbook for tagug-hafog: https://jira.lumiclabs.internal/projects/pages/pages/9773c0d8

# Approvals: Calendar Sync Conflict (Tindershift)

Context: the Tindershift scheduler and the Meridale room service both write to shared calendars, causing duplicate-event conflicts flagged last sprint.

Process: any change touching the sync reconciliation logic requires one approval before merge. Hotfixes still need retroactive sign-off within 24 hours. Conflicting writes are frozen until the dedupe patch lands; do not bypass the queue. All approval requests for this area route to the designated approver listed below.

signatory, fahag-bawep: Weneth Belwyn Kasath Ulaeth

**Ticket #—: Fire-drill roll call, Ketterling Depot, night shift**

Drill scheduled 02:30. Muster point: east yard. Wardens to collect roll-call boards from the gatehouse beforehand. Do not re-enter until the all-clear. Missing names go straight to the duty manager. Wardens re-entering first should use the side-door code below.

door code, tajof-kageg: bdg-QVDCE-3

# Log sampling for the Wrennet notification service
# This service emits roughly 40k log lines per minute at peak, so we
# sample INFO at 5% and keep WARN/ERROR at 100%. If support needs full
# traces for an incident, flip sample_rate to 1.0 for no more than one
# hour — the sink fills quickly. Sampled logs are written to the store below.

replica DSN, yadup-hahig: mongodb://gilys_svc:Mx@db-5f8f.norvasoft.internal:5432/eliion